According to news on August 26, there have been recent reports that the designs of iPhone 15 Pro and Pro Max have undergone major changes and will use lightweight titanium alloy middle frames. This means that the new generation of iPhone will be lighter than the previous stainless steel material. Although the specific weight data has not yet been released, this change is expected to bring a new user experience to users

In the past few generations of iPhone designs, the Pro series has remained the same size and shape. However, the difference is the material of the mid-frame, which results in a weight difference of about 30 grams. The density of the aluminum alloy mid-frame is about 2.7 grams/cubic centimeter, while the density of stainless steel is as high as 7.7 to 8.0 grams/cubic centimeter. Now, news has emerged that the iPhone 15 Pro and Pro Max will use a titanium alloy middle frame with a density of approximately 4.5 to 4.6 grams per cubic centimeter. Although there is a certain density gap between titanium alloy and aluminum alloy, it is still lighter than stainless steel

According to the editor’s understanding, foreign media 9to5mac speculates that the new iPhone 15 Pro may be lighter than the iPhone 14 Plus Lightweight, and the iPhone 15 Pro Max, although still the heaviest model, is expected to be lighter by more than 14 grams. This prediction takes into account factors such as camera hardware and battery, and although there are many variables, these data still provide users with an initial reference indicator
